James Cook News

James Cook Continues Strong Season With 100-Plus Scrimmage Yards, Touchdown

Sunday, November 16, 10:34 PM

Buffalo Bills running back James Cook wasn't very efficient on the ground in Sunday's 44-32 win over the visiting Tampa Bay Buccaneers in Week 11, but he still managed to go over 100 scrimmage yards while securing his first receiving touchdown of the year. Cook had 16 rushing attempts for 48 yards on the ground (3.0 yards per carry) while adding three catches on three targets for a season-high 66 yards through the air and his first receiving TD (eighth total in 2025). The 26-year-old had a tough time finding space to run on Sunday against a stout Buccaneers defensive front, but he salvaged his day for fantasy managers by contributing as a pass-catcher, finishing as Buffalo's second leading receiver. Cook's TD came on a 25-yard reception. He's a must-start in all fantasy formats, but Cook might need more contributions as a pass-catcher again in Week 12 in a tough matchup on the ground against the Houston Texans on Thursday Night Football.

Kendre Miller News

Kendre Miller Out for the Year After Suffering Torn ACL

Monday, October 20, 1:21 PM

New Orleans Saints running back Kendre Miller (knee) suffered a torn ACL in the Week 7 loss to the Chicago Bears on Sunday and will miss the rest of the year, sources told Jordan Schultz of FOX Sports. It's a tough blow for Miller and for the Saints' backfield depth behind starter Alvin Kamara. The 23-year-old had ascended into the biggest role of his career in his third year in the league as the direct backup to Kamara, carrying the ball 47 times for 193 yards (career-best 4.1 yards per tote) and a touchdown while adding five catches on five targets for 30 yards as a pass-catcher through seven games. Miller has been plagued by the injury bug since entering the NFL as a third-rounder in 2023, as he missed 20 of a possible 34 games in his first two seasons. With Miller now sidelined until next year, rookie Devin Neal becomes the primary handcuff option for Kamara's fantasy managers.
